#cc0177 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c0177 is composed of 80% red, 0.4%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.5%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 325.1 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 40.2%. #cc0177 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ff02ee with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#cc0177 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cc0177 has RGB values of R:204, G:1,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.42,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13369719.

Hex triplet cc0177 #cc0177
RGB Decimal 204, 1, 119 rgb(204,1,119)
RGB Percent 80, 0.4, 46.7 rgb(80%,0.4%,46.7%)
CMYK 0, 100, 42, 20
HSL 325.1°, 99, 40.2 hsl(325.1,99%,40.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 325.1°, 99.5, 80
Web Safe cc0066 #cc0066
CIE-LAB 44.51, 72.834, -6.852
XYZ 28.243, 14.194, 18.704
xyY 0.462, 0.232, 14.194
CIE-LCH 44.51, 73.156, 354.626
CIE-LUV 44.51, 105.425, -22.335
Hunter-Lab 37.675, 67.882, -3.063
Binary 11001100, 00000001, 01110111

Shades and Tints of #cc0177

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090005 is the darkest color, while #fff4fa is the lightest one.
